Thomas Heaton is a New Zealand journalist, food writer and traveller. Before dropping everything to travel, Heaton worked for several publications in New Zealand in both news and lifestyle. He lives for people's stories, is naturally nosy, inquisitive and always hungry. He is now honing his travel writing skills and resides in Nepal. For more of his content, visit sundayfuss.com
